I've never used "Desktop" folder in my home directory for anything and I would like to remove but it always recreates itself when I delete it or hide it. It's pretty sticky.
I've also tried include folder into .hidden file, editing user-dirs.conf in /etc and /etc/xdg but with no success.

There are two possible solutions (as far as I can tell):
Move the Desktop folder
~/.config/user-dirs.dirs
in a text editorXDG_DESKTOP_DIR="$HOME/Desktop"
to point to some other location(for example:
XDG_DESKTOP_DIR="$HOME/.config/desktop"
)Doing so will make it use the default value (
$HOME/Desktop
) and you'll end up in the same situation that you are already in :-)Disable the desktop entirely (advanced)
This is a more advanced method that will disable desktop management entirely (including desktop folder creation and display).
xfconf-query --channel "xfce4-session" --property "/sessions/Failsafe/Client4_Command" --type string --set ""
If you wish to re-enable desktop management later on, do the same steps as above but use the command
xfconf-query --channel "xfce4-session" --property "/sessions/Failsafe/Client4_Command" --type string --set "xfdesktop"
instead.
